Jeff,
Are you referring to the way the messages display in the HTML
version, or in terms of the actual count of spaces? The HTML-ized
version will likely display in a proportional font on most browsers,
so this may be (part of?) the problem. I don't think the actual text
of the messages is being reformatted in any significant way.
